Somatostatin receptor 4 (SSTR4) is a tumor suppressor in cutaneous and head & neck squamous cell carcinomas

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
This study identifies somatostatin receptor 4 (Sstr4) as a critical tumor suppressor against skin and head/neck cancers (HNSCC, cSCC, and BCC). The loss of Sstr4 removes a check on cell growth, causing hyperactivation of the MAPK‐ERK signaling pathway (↑).

Castration‐resistant prostate cancer cells are addicted to the high activity of cyclin‐dependent kinase 2

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
We show that emergence of castration‐resistant prostate (CRPC) is associated with significant upregulation of cyclins that positively regulate cyclin‐dependent kinase 2 (CDK2) and concomitant downregulation of CDK4 cyclins. This renders CRPC cells dependent on the high activity of CDK2, and CDK2 inhibitors synergistically sensitize CRPC cells to both ...

Mechanisms and therapeutic opportunities of the ribotoxic stress response in cancer

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
Cancer cells' high translational demand creates opportunities to therapeutically target ribosome function. Ribosome stalling and collisions activate ZAKα and the ribotoxic stress response (RSR), which can trigger rapid, p53‐independent apoptosis in cancer.
